India, June 4 -- A large gathering outside Bengaluru's M Chinnaswamy stadium turned deadly after at least 10 people were killed in a stampede situation. Condemning the loss of live, BJP leaders have blamed the Congress government for their failure to make proper arrangements.
Fans of Royal Challengers Bangalore gathered outside the M Chinnaswamy stadium to celebrate the team's first IPL team in 18 years. However, the large gathering resulted in overcrowding and triggered a stampede.
BJP leader Tejasvi Surya, also condemned the loss of life in the stampede. Taking to X, the Bengaluru South MP accused the Congress government of not taking strict measures to prevent overcrowding outside the stadium.
